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the best course of action. We’ll identify the source of the leak, inspect the pipes, and develop a customized plan to restore your property. This step typically takes 1-2 hours.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Cleanup

Our technicians will use a combination of pumps, vacuums, and moisture meters to extract standing water from the affected area. We’ll also remove any damaged insulation, drywall, or other materials to prevent further damage. This process usually takes 2-4 hours.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Using specialized equipment like negative air machines and dehumidifiers, we’ll dry and dehumidify the affected area to prevent mold growth and further damage. This step typically takes 24-48 hours.

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air

Once the area is dry and safe, our team will begin the reconstruction process. We’ll repair or replace damaged pipes, drywall, and other materials to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. This step usually takes 3-5 days.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ost in Benbrook, TX

Prices for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al services v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Benbrook,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Reconstruction and repair $2,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ials needed
Inspections and assessments $100 – $500 Frequency of inspections, type of equipment needed
